Sun-Powered Rooftop Solutions

What methods allow homeowners to effectively capture solar power while improving their roof structures? Roofing systems with integrated solar technology provide an attractive solution. These cutting-edge systems blend standard roofing products with photovoltaic innovations, allowing homeowners to generate electricity without compromising aesthetic appeal. Through the integration of photovoltaic shingles or tiles, homeowners can seamlessly integrate solar power generation into their roofs, maximizing energy efficiency while maintaining the architectural integrity of their homes.

Such systems not only reduce dependency on fossil fuels but also lower utility bills. Furthermore, developments in solar technology have led to more durable, weather-resistant materials that can withstand extreme conditions, guaranteeing longevity. As energy demands grow, solar-integrated roofs deliver an efficient, sustainable alternative that supports modern ecological goals. This dual functionality increases home value and advances environmental stewardship, positioning homeowners as proactive participants in the renewable energy movement. In the end, this innovative approach transforms traditional roofing into an essential component of energy sustainability.

Sustainable Building Material Alternatives

With sustainability becoming a top priority for homeowners, various eco-friendly roofing materials have come forth as practical alternatives. Among these, reclaimed wood presents a rustic aesthetic while cutting down on waste, making it a popular choice. Metal roofing, particularly made from recycled materials, features extended lifespan and recycling potential, greatly reducing environmental impact. Furthermore, natural slate and clay tiles offer durability and energy efficiency, often sourced through sustainable practices. Green roofs, which incorporate vegetation, enhance insulation and foster biodiversity. Moreover, synthetic materials manufactured from recycled content can mimic traditional roofing styles while being less heavy and stronger. These sustainable options not only respond to the critical requirement for eco-friendly construction but also meet the aesthetic and functional requirements of modern homes.

Eco-Friendly Roof Coatings

Although traditional roofing materials often absorb heat, energy-efficient roof coatings, frequently referred to as cool roof technologies, reflect a significant portion of sunlight and decrease heat retention. These coatings are usually composed of reflective pigments and specialized polymers that improve their thermal performance. By minimizing heat transfer, energy-efficient roof coatings can lower indoor temperatures, resulting in reduced reliance on air conditioning systems. This not only promotes energy savings but also leads to reduced greenhouse gas emissions. Moreover, these coatings can increase the lifespan of roofing materials by safeguarding them from UV damage and weathering. All in all, energy-efficient roof coatings represent a sustainable solution that benefits both property owners and the environment, making them an increasingly popular choice in modern roofing practices.

Green Roof Solutions

Based on the advancements in reflective roofing materials, green roof solutions have emerged as an additional innovative approach to advancing urban sustainability. These systems, which incorporate vegetation and soil on rooftops, offer numerous environmental benefits. By absorbing rainwater, they alleviate urban flooding and decrease heat island effects, thereby lowering surrounding temperatures. Moreover, green roofs boost air quality by filtering pollutants and producing oxygen. They also enhance building insulation, contributing to energy efficiency and decreasing heating and cooling costs. With diverse plant options, including native species, green roofs foster biodiversity in urban settings. As cities continue to expand, green roof solutions represent a crucial strategy for integrating nature into urban infrastructure, fostering more livable and more resilient communities.

Manufactured Roofing Materials

What makes synthetic roofing options an excellent choice for current construction? These state-of-the-art materials present a blend of longevity, aesthetic charm, and cost-effectiveness. Constructed with multiple polymers and composites, synthetic roofing options simulate standard materials like slate or wood as they providing elevated performance features. They are lightweight, which facilitates installation and reduces structural load on edifices.

Moreover, synthetic solutions frequently feature superior resistance to weather factors, including UV rays, moisture, and extreme temperatures, guaranteeing extended lifespan and minimal maintenance demands. Many solutions also include warranties that reflect their quality and performance.

Concerning environmental impact, synthetic roofing materials can be created with recycled content, advancing sustainability efforts within the construction industry. Their versatility provides a variety of styles and colors, serving diverse architectural designs. Overall, synthetic roofing products represent an attractive alternative for homeowners and builders searching for modern solutions.

Expert Implementation Approaches

Several advanced installation techniques have surfaced in the roofing industry, notably improving the performance and success of the process. One significant method is the use of prefabricated roofing systems, which enable for quicker assembly on-site and decrease material waste. In addition, modular roofing panels allow for more convenient handling and installation, resulting in notable time savings.

Another innovative approach involves the application of advanced adhesive technologies, which eliminate the need for mechanical fasteners in specific roofing applications, thereby streamlining the installation process. The use of drones for site inspections and measurements has also become popular, delivering accurate data and boosting safety during the installation phase.

Moreover, training programs for roofing professionals now prioritize precision techniques, such as appropriate flashing installation and thermal imaging assessments, to ensure long-lasting results. These advanced installation practices lead to superior overall roof functionality and longevity, illustrating the industry's commitment to continuous improvement.

Smart Roof Systems and Technology

Smart roof systems and technology are revolutionizing the way buildings control energy and environmental conditions. These innovative solutions integrate sensors, automation, and advanced materials to optimize roof performance. Featuring real-time monitoring capabilities, smart roofs can measure temperature, humidity, and energy consumption, allowing effective management of heating and cooling systems.

In addition, numerous smart roofs utilize reflective or green materials that increase energy efficiency by reducing heat absorption and supporting insulation. Some systems even incorporate solar panels that generate renewable energy, further supporting sustainability efforts.

In addition, advanced smart roofing systems can inform building managers to potential concerns, such as leaks or structural weaknesses, facilitating timely maintenance. As urban environments increasingly encounter climate challenges, these systems not only strengthen building resilience but also lead to a reduction in overall carbon footprints, making them an essential component of modern architectural practices.

What's the Average Life Expectancy of Current Roofing Materials?

The average lifespan of today's roofing materials differs significantly, commonly varying between 15 to 50 years. Asphalt shingle roofs endure about 20 years, while metal roof systems can last for up to 50 years with adequate upkeep and professional installation.
